Tuesdays have been designated as Taco Day, which has grown to be a beloved custom in Mexican restaurants and bars. Although the history of Taco Tuesdays is unclear, some historians think that it began in California in the 1980s. On Tuesdays, which are typically slow dining days, several Mexican restaurants in California were at that time finding it difficult to draw patrons. Some restaurants started discounting tacos on Tuesdays to increase business, and the practice gradually spread.
Over the years, Taco Tuesdays have evolved into a cultural phenomenon, with many people looking forward to this weekly tradition as a way to enjoy delicious tacos and socialize with friends or family. Many restaurants and bars now offer Taco Tuesdays, often featuring a variety of taco options.

Delicious Varieties of Tacos
Tittos Latin BBQ & Brew is known for its mouth-watering tacos that come in a variety of flavors, with each taco is made with house-made flour tortillas packed with fresh ingredients, making it a treat for your taste buds. These variants include:
Beef Barbacoa (Php220). Shredded barbecued beef, pico de Gallo, chimichurri sauce, Mexican cream, slaw and potato crisps.
Beef Birria (Php360). Braised beef, salsas, chopped onions, cilantro lime and spicy beef consommé soup.
Sisig Chicharrones (Php195). Crispy pork mask, onions, pimientos, melted cheese, quail eggs and crispy pork rinds.
Chiquittos (Php220). Deep-fried mini-chicken tacos with salsa taquera sprinkled with pico de gallo, crumbled quest fresco and Mexican cream.
Salted Egg Shrimp (Php195). Batter-fried shrimp, slaw and salted egg sauce.
Smoked Salmon (Php345). Torched smoked salmon, guacamole, pico de gallo salsa, oyster mushroom tempura, pickled vegetable relish and topped with honey citrus vinaigrette and potato crisps (available for a limited time only as part of the restaurant’s summer specials).
